langext/base64.go Normal file
View File

@ -0,0 +1,24 @@
package langext
import (
"encoding/base64"
"strings"
)
// DecodeBase64Any decodes a base64 encoded string
// Works with all variants (std, url, imap), padded and unpadded and even ignores linrebreaks and indents
func DecodeBase64Any(data string) ([]byte, error) {
data = strings.ReplaceAll(data, "\n", "") // remove linebreaks and indents
data = strings.ReplaceAll(data, "\t", "") // remove linebreaks and indents
data = strings.ReplaceAll(data, " ", "") // remove linebreaks and indents
data = strings.ReplaceAll(data, ",", "/") // base64_imap --> base64_std
data = strings.ReplaceAll(data, "_", "/") // base64_url --> base64_std
data = strings.ReplaceAll(data, "-", "+") // base64_url --> base64_std
data = strings.ReplaceAll(data, "=", " ") // no padding
return base64.RawStdEncoding.DecodeString(data)
}
